ODYSSEY ACADEMY, founded in 1999, is a mid-sized n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$20.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Expenses of $23.1M exceeded revenue, resulting in a 14% operating deficit.

Mission

ODYSSEY ACADEMY IS A PUBLIC CHARTER SCHOOL, COMMISSIONED BY THE TEXAS EDUCATION AGENCY. WE EDUCATE CHILDREN IN GALVESTON AND HARRIS COUNTIES, AGED 3 YEARS OLD THROUGH HIGH SCHOOL, WITH AN INTENTIONAL FOCUS ON MATH, SCIENCE AND TECHNOLOGY.
